Amoxicillin trihydrate 15% & Gentamycin 4% Injectable Suspension

Amoxy & Genta Inj

Description

Composition:

Contains per ml:

Amoxicillin trihydrate ………………………………………………………………… 150 mg.

Gentamycin (as sulfate) ……………………………………………………………… 40 mg.

Solvents ad ………………………………………………………………………………  1 ml.

 

Description:

The combination of amoxicillin and gentamycin acts synergistically against a wide range of infections caused by both Gram-positive (e.g. Staphylococcus, Streptococcus and Corynebacterium spp.) and Gram-negative (e.g. E. coli, Pasteurella, Salmonella and Pseudomonas spp.) bacteria in cattle and swine. Amoxicillin inhibits mainly in Gram-positive bacteria the cross-linkage between the linear peptidoglycan polymer chains that make up a major component of the cell wall. Gentamycin binds to the 30S subunit of the ribosome of mainly Gram-negative bacteria, thereby interrupting protein synthesis. Excretion of Biogenta occurs mainly unchanged via urine, and to a lesser degree via milk.

 

Indications:

Cattle: gastrointestinal, respiratory and intramammary infections caused by bacteria sensitive to the combination of amoxicillin and gentamycin, such as pneumonia, diarrhoea, bacterial enteritis, mastitis, metritis and cutaneous abscesses.

Swine: respiratory and gastrointestinal infections caused by bacteria sensitive to the combination of amoxicillin and gentamycin, such as pneumonia, colibacillosis, diarrhoea, bacterial enteritis and mastitis-metritis-agalactia syndrome (MMA).

 

Contra-indications:

Hypersensitivity towards amoxicillin or gentamycin.

Administration to animals with a seriously impaired hepatic and/or renal function.

Concurrent administration of tetracyclines, chloramphenicol, macrolides and lincosamides.

Concurrent administration of nephrotoxic compounds.

 

Side effects:

Hypersensitivity reactions.

 

Dosge:

For intramuscular administration. The general dosage is 1 ml per 10 kg body weight per day for 3 days.

 

Cattle    : 30-40 ml per animal per day for 3 days.

Calves    : 10-15 ml per animal per day for 3 days.

Swine     : 5-10 ml per animal per day for 3 days.

Piglets    : 1-5 ml per animal per day for 3 days.

 

Shake well before use. Do not administer more than 20 ml in cattle or more than 10 ml in swine and more than 5 ml in calves per injection site to favor absorption and dispersion.

 

Withdrawal times:

-For meat   : 30 days.

-For milk    :  2 days.
